Our client is a garden design, landscape build and maintenance company with over 25 years’ experience and work on varied projects from residential garden design to sizeable commercial landscape projects. They have opened a 6-acre high end plant nursery & retail centre dedicated to growing, sourcing and supplying high quality mature trees and perennial plants; and now seek a Sales Manager to join the team.

An important part of the business is developing a strong relationship and collaborating with a range of commercial referral partners such as architects, property managers, hotels and garden designers, which is central to the role of the Sales Manager.

Job Summary:

The role of the B2B Sales Manager is to;

  1. Identify viable prospects in accordance with the business’ agreed customer personas, across their main service areas (Design, Build, Maintenance & Nursery) and selected regions with the Ireland
  2. Develop ideal prospects and leads into potential opportunities by way of consultation on site.
  3. Use initiative & deliver proactive activity on a weekly basis that will build a viable sales pipeline for the business, across our main service areas for and work with the marketing department to develop & nurture prospects into project opportunities.
  4. Use, maintain and manage the CRM system that is in place (Copper)
  5. Adhere to a clear, managed process for the sales funnel activity, from lead to customer

In summary, this will involve;

Sales Pipeline development

To deliver proactive sales activity on a weekly basis. This could involve anything from prospecting on LinkedIn, Instagram and a third-party database to making calls and sending emails. The overall aim of the sales role is to prospect and develop a viable pipeline of suitable opportunities for the business across the main service areas. Prospects/Leads will be mainly commercial contacts such as Architects, Property Managers, Designers, Hospitality Owner/Manager, Hotels & Golf Clubs. However, from time to time, there will also be residential leads to follow up with. A set criterion for leads will also be provided and also a full set of marketing tools are in place such as a website, brochures, social media channels and a CRM.

CRM Management
Our client uses CRM for marketing, sales & project management. Part of this role will involve using this on a weekly basis. For example, keeping all essential data maintained, activity progress and reporting. Regular liaison with our Managing Director, Financial Controller & Marketing Manager on all activity will also be required.

Weekly Reports

Weekly reports to the team will be required to ensure full visibility of ongoing sales activity. These will entail elements such as activity undertaken, pipeline development, conversion rates etc.

Other duties
Our client operates a small business with a close team and you will be expected to assist other team members as required to ensure the smooth running of the company.

Key Requirements:

Skills and Attributes

  • Knowledge and Experience – Previous Sales experience in Ireland or the UK. Specific experience of sales in the Horticulture industry.
  • Computer Skills – Excellent knowledge Microsoft office, word & excel and previous experience in using a CRM system.
  • Industry Experience – 3-5 years’ experience in a similar role.
  • Experience/capabilities – The ability to work alone without supervision is essential. In addition to being a team player, set and meet targets as part of the team.
  • Communication Skills – Honest and straight forward communication is essential and a pleasant and positive manner.
  • Attitudes and Behavior – Ability to work well in teams, self-starter, pleasant/ helpful /optimistic.
